* Patch from Eric Valette <valette@crf.canon.fr> based on a tremendousJoel Sherrill1999-07-261-1/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| bug report from David Decotigny <David.Decotigny@irisa.fr>: During the last few days, I've been back working on RTEMS. Let me remind you that RTEMS didn't boot on our (old) Dell P90 machines (ref: PC 590) : we could only get a reboot out of them. 1/ The symptoms --------------- Hopefully, the problem was rather deterministic. The stack couldn't be written correctly : issueing one or more "push" would always push '0' onto the stack. The way to solve this was to issue a "pop", such as "pushl eax ; popl eax". After this "pop", the stack would be writeable again. BUT, it will be writable for 8 consecutive "push"s. After these 8 "push"s, the other "push"s are wrong again, and a blank push/pop is needed. Considering that the L1 cache lines of this pentium are 32 bytes long, and that 8 long int are 32 bytes long too, it came to us that there was a problem with the cache. Actually, the bug of the push could be shown through memory accesses directly : writing on an not-in-cache mem location would put 0 until this mem location is accessed through a single "read". Then, the whole cache line would be right again. 2/ The consequences ------------------- Of course, that was the first thing that we've been able to observe ;) RTEMS could not boot. Actually, when a "call" pushed 0 onto the stack, the ret could only lead to raise an exception a bit later. Since, in the early stage, the Interrupt vector points to 0, averything couldn't get worse : triple fault + reboot. 3/ Explanation -------------- This cache mechanism corruption only appeared after load_segment() returned (through a jump). Investigating a bit further shows that this appears /sometimes/ during the PICs initialization. "Sometimes" proved to be "When writing something with the 4th bit of %al set". That is "when writing 0x28 or 0xff" for example. Clearing this bit would just make the things work right. Actually, this isn't a bug in the proper PIC initialization (which is quite academic). It came from the "delay" routine, which theoretically does nothing but writing to an "inexistant" port (0xed), in order to lose some time. BUT, in the special case of our Dell P90, it appears that this 0xed port does something cruel with the cache mechanism when its 4th bit (aka bit 3 or 0x8) is set. I didn't investigate this non-standard behaviour of the P90 any further : I don't know if this is documented, or if it is just another (known ?) bug of the early Pentiums. Just notice that we have 5 such machines, and it has the same effect on the cache mechanism. ----------------------------------------------------------------------

| | | | | | | | | | | | | | | | > 5) rtems-rc-19990202-1.diff/reorg-install.sh > > reorg-install.sh fixes a Makefile variable name clash of RTEMS > configuration files and automake/autoconf standards. > Until now, RTEMS used $(INSTALL) for install-if-change. Automake and > autoconf use $(INSTALL) for a bsd-compatible install. As > install-if-change and bsd-install are not compatible, I renamed all > references to install-if-changed to $(INSTALL_CHANGED) and used > $(INSTALL) for bsd-install (==automake/autoconf standard). When > automake will be introduced install-if-change will probably be replaced > by $(INSTALL) and therefore will slowly vanish. For the moment, this > patch fixes a very nasty problem which prevents adding any automake file > until now (There are still more).

* Patch from Ian Lance Taylor <ian@airs.com>:Joel Sherrill1998-09-301-0/+1
| | | | | | | The pc386 linker scripts omits .gnu.linkonce.r* sections. It's not a big deal, but they should be treated like .rodata sections. ELF versions of g++ generate them for static constants defined in template classes, such as string::npos.

* Patch from Aleksey <qqi@world.std.com>:Joel Sherrill1998-08-191-4/+45
| | | | | | | | | | | | This patch has same changes as one I sent to you earlier plus it fixes _heap_size problem for pc386 we had discussed earlier. Now, _heap_size is defined and set to 0 in pc386/startup/bspstart.c It can be patched to desireable value in binary image. If it is left unpatched, then startup code will determine size of memory (on the assumption that at least 2MB are present) and use max possible heap.
